After getting presidency, Sidhu changed his stand on mafia : Harpal Singh Cheema

Chandigarh , 06 Aug 2021

The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) senior leader and Leader of Opposition (LoP) Harpal Singh Cheema alleged that Punjab Congress president Navjot Singh Sidhu, being chameleon-like; was colluding with Congress ministers and MLAs; who are accused by the people of Punjab, for running a mafia rule. He said with the formation of the Aam Aadmi Party government, strict legal action would be taken against the ministers and MLAs, who were looting the exchequer of Punjab.Addressing the media at the party headquarters here on Friday, Harpal Singh Cheema lashed out at Navjot Sidhu, stating that Sidhu had a dual character and double standard; who first talked about eradicating the sand, liquor, transport, land and other mafias, but was now meeting the MLAs and ministers, who run the same mafia rule and was sharing stages with them. He said it seemed that the mafia had restrained Navjot Sidhu because the share which was earlier given to Captain Amarinder Singh by the mafia, who looted Punjab; was now been taken over by Navjot Sidhu.

The LoP further said the mafia rule which was set up by the Badals in Punjab was being continued by the Chief Minister Captain Amarinder Singh and now Navjot Sidhu has also joined hands with the MLAs and ministers, who are kingpins of illegal liquor, sand and land mafia. Cheema said that the governments that had ruled Punjab since 1992 had created a mafia state and had plunged Punjab into a debt of Rs 3 lakh crore. He said at the time of deaths due to illicit liquor in Majha region, Navjot Singh Sidhu used to talk of providing justice to the victims but today he himself has colluded with the same liquor mafia. Cheema said by being close to the liquor mafia, Sidhu had broken the hearts of the victims of the illicit liquor scandal.Harpal Singh Cheema said with formation of the Aam Aadmi Party government in Punjab, legal action would be taken against the ministers, MLAs and others involved in liquor, land, sand, transport and cable mafia and the complete record of those who ruined Punjab would be made public. He said the people of Punjab had now understood that all these mafias were being run by the Akali and the Congress in collusion and only their faces were changing; while their activities remained the same. Cheema said that Navjot Singh Sidhu was a part of the mafia like other Akalis and Congressmen, whereas earlier he was walking around in disguise of being truthful.
